
特别是在Windows 10操作系统中,虚拟机的应用不仅极大地丰富了用户的操作环境,更在性能表现上实现了质的飞跃
本文将深入探讨Windows 10中虚拟机为何能够如此迅速,并通过实际案例解析其速度优势的具体体现与应用实践,旨在为读者提供一份详尽而实用的指南
一、Windows 10虚拟机性能提升的基石 1. 硬件虚拟化技术的成熟 近年来,随着Intel VT-x(Virtualization Technology for x86)和AMD-V(AMD Virtualization)等硬件虚拟化技术的普及,处理器的虚拟化能力得到了显著提升
这些技术允许单个物理处理器同时运行多个操作系统实例,且每个实例都认为自己拥有完整的硬件资源
Windows 10充分利用了这些硬件特性,通过Hyper-V等内置虚拟化平台,实现了对虚拟机资源的高效管理和分配,从而确保了虚拟机运行的流畅性
2. 优化的内存管理机制 Windows 10在内存管理方面进行了大量优化,特别是在处理虚拟机时表现尤为突出
系统能够智能地识别并分配内存给虚拟机,避免资源浪费,同时支持动态内存调整功能,根据虚拟机内运行的应用负载自动调节内存分配,确保虚拟机在资源需求变化时仍能保持稳定且快速的响应速度
3. 快速启动与休眠恢复 Windows 10引入了快速启动技术,该技术结合了休眠和启动的优点,使得系统能够在短时间内从完全关闭状态恢复到之前的工作状态
对于虚拟机而言,这意味着即使频繁开关机,也能享受到接近即开即用的启动速度,极大地提高了工作效率
4. 图形加速与DirectX支持 Windows 10虚拟机在图形处理上也取得了显著进步
通过集成GPU直通(GPU Pass-Through)或利用虚拟化GPU(vGPU)技术,虚拟机可以直接访问主机的图形处理能力,支持DirectX等高级图形API,使得图形密集型应用如游戏、设计软件的运行更加流畅,用户体验大幅提升
二、Windows 10中虚拟机速度优势的具体表现 1. 开发测试环境的快速部署 对于软件开发人员而言,Windows 10虚拟机提供了一个快速部署和测试新应用的环境
开发者可以在虚拟机中轻松安装不同版本的操作系统、数据库、服务器软件等,无需担心对现有工作环境造成影响
虚拟机的快速启动和灵活配置特性,使得开发周期大大缩短,迭代效率显著提高
2. 跨平台兼容性的无缝体验 在Windows 10上运行的虚拟机,能够轻松实现跨操作系统的工作
无论是Linux系统的服务器管理、macOS的创意设计工作,还是Android系统的应用开发测试,用户都可以在同一台物理机上无缝切换,享受原生般的操作体验
这种跨平台的灵活性,不仅节省了购买多台设备的成本,更在提高工作效率的同时,保证了项目在不同平台上的兼容性
3. 网络安全与隔离测试 在网络安全日益重要的今天,Windows 10虚拟机成为了进行安全测试、病毒分析的理想平台
通过创建隔离的虚拟环境,用户可以安全地运行潜在危险的应用程序或文件,而不必担心对主机系统造成损害
虚拟机的快照功能更是允许用户快速恢复到测试前的状态,极大地提高了安全测试的效率
4. 教育与培训的创新实践 在教育领域,Windows 10虚拟机为师生提供了一个低成本、高效率的实验平台
学生可以在虚拟环境中学习操作系统管理、网络配置、软件安装等技能,而无需担心操作失误带来的后果
同时,教师也可以利用虚拟机进行复杂的演示和实验,提升教学效果
三、Windows 10虚拟机速度优势的应用实践 案例一:软件开发与测试 某软件公司采用Windows 10虚拟机作为其主要开发和测试环境
开发人员利用Hyper-V创建了多个虚拟机,分别安装了不同版本的Windows、Linux操作系统,以及所需的开发工具和数据库
通过快速切换虚拟机,开发人员能够轻松测试软件在不同平台、不同配置下的表现,有效提高了软件的兼容性和稳定性
此外,虚拟机的快照功能使得每次测试后都能迅速恢复到初始状态,大大节省了测试准备时间
案例二:网络安全教育 一所高校的信息安全专业利用Windows 10虚拟机进行网络安全教育
教师们在虚拟机中部署了各种常见的网络攻击场景,如DDoS攻击、SQL注入、恶意软件分析等,供学生实践和学习
学生可以在安全的环境中自由探索和学习,而不必担心对校园网络或个人设备造成风险
虚拟机的快速启动和隔离特性,使得每次实验都能快速进行,大大提高了教学效率
案例三:跨平台应用开发 一位独立开发者使用Windows 10虚拟机进行跨平台应用开发
他通过虚拟机安装了macOS和Android操作系统,用于分别测试其在iOS和Android平台上的应用表现
虚拟机的图形加速功能确保了设计软件和游戏开发的流畅运行,而跨平台的兼容性测试则通过虚拟机轻松实现
这种高效的开发方式,使得他能够更快地响应市场需求,推出高质量的应用产品
四、结语 综上所述,Windows 10中的虚拟机凭借其硬件虚拟化技术的成熟、优化的内存管理机制、快速启动与休眠恢复以及图形加速与DirectX支持等特性,实现了速度上的显著提升
这种速度优势不仅体现在开发测试环境的快速部署、跨平台兼容性的无缝体验、网络安全与隔离测试的高效执行,以及教育与培训的创新实践中,更在多个行业领域展现出了巨大的应用潜力和价值
随着技术的不断进步,我们有理由相信,Windows 10虚拟机将在未来继续引领虚拟化技术的新一轮变革,为用户带来更加高效、便捷、安全的数字化生活
虚拟机安装Win98教程:详细步骤含磁盘分区指导
Win10虚拟机:极速运行体验揭秘
VMware安装BT5:打造渗透测试环境
64位Win7上安装32位虚拟机教程
VMware虚拟机性能监控全攻略
VMware北京研发核心职责揭秘
VMware安装后镜像文件失踪解决指南
虚拟机安装Win98教程:详细步骤含磁盘分区指导
64位Win7上安装32位虚拟机教程
VMware虚拟机性能监控全攻略
VMware管理咨询:优化虚拟化策略指南
Win8虚拟机开启教程:轻松步骤指南
详细步骤:Win XP虚拟机安装与配置全过程指南
Win10虚拟机安装难题解析
VMware虚拟机视频教程指南
ARM架构Win10虚拟机:高效运行新体验
VMware启动虚拟机卡死?速看解决方案!
虚拟机Win界面放大技巧速览
Win10虚拟机输入法切换指南